Another creative idea for recycling old business cards is to create a witty piece of art. One idea is to use your old business card to create a triangular flap. By cutting out the triangular flap of your card, you’ll have a triangular bookmark.
You’ll find that this type of art is also a nifty way to keep track of your daily to-do list. This is especially helpful for those of us who are avid readers, or are simply looking for an efficient way to organize their day. While you’re at it, you might want to consider making a mini grocery list out of your card collection.
You might have heard of Origami, but did you know that it can be done with old business cards as well? Using quality paper and a decent thickness, you can fold a number of funky little animals out of your old cards.
If you have the time and inclination to do some research, you’ll discover that there are several nifty ways to turn your old business cards into something more useful. You can use your card-collected scraps to create a snazzy table place card for special events, or you can glue them together to create a boxy holder for your business cards.
